Articulation agreements are formal partnerships between UNT and another college or university documenting how a program or series of classes completed at that institution will be accepted to satisfy degree requirements at UNT. These agreements create seamless pathways for students transferring between postsecondary institutions.

Through the Eagle Advantage program, UNT partners with over 40 independent school districts to offer guaranteed admission to students who graduate in the top 25% of their class—reinforcing our commitment to opportunity, access and student success.
